On February 11, a new regulation from the European Commission—known as the Packaging and Packaging Waste Regulation (PPWR)—aimed to tackle the problem of wasteful packaging came into effect. With clear objectives to minimize the overall weight and volume of packaging while reducing unnecessary materials, this initiative represents a critical step in a broader movement toward sustainability. The EU has already been a leader in enacting progressive policies, including the standardization of phone charging ports and the promotion of ‘right to repair’ practices. This new focus on packaging promises to alter not only how companies package their products but also their approach towards sustainability as a whole. Recognizing the urgency of climate change, such measures are critical as they aim for all packaging within the EU market to be recyclable in a cost-effective manner by 2030, while also encouraging a shift away from virgin material usage. Additionally, the target for climate neutrality by 2050 demands an industry-wide transformation that necessitates innovation and rethinking traditional manufacturing practices.
